If your child (or you) would like to become a referee, you must sign them up for an entry level referee course. Classes generally start in January and run through mid-March. To register go to the PAWest website at www.pawest-soccer.org. Click Referee and then Calendar. This will take you to the e-Referee System. Scroll through the course list until you find the course you want and follow the instructions to register for the course. NOTE: 1. Prospective referees under the age of 16 must sign up for a Grade Level 9 entry level course. 2. Prospective referees 16 years of age and older may sign up for either a Grade Level 8 or a Grade Level 9 entry level course. (I recommend the Grade 8 class for older candidates.)
